Best time to go to Hampton

The best time to visit Hampton can depend on the weather and when visitor numbers rise and fall. The hottest average temperature in Hampton falls in August, when visitor numbers are high and weather is mostly sunny with light rain. The coolest average temperature in Hampton falls in February, visitor numbers are low and weather is mostly cloudy with light rain.

calendarCalendar MonthtemperatureTemperaturerainPrecipitationmostlyCloudinessoccupationOccupancypricePricing
January25.9°F (-3.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
February25.5°F (-3.6°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owAverage
March30.7°F (-0.7°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
April40.6°F (4.8°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ageSlightly Low
May50.0°F (10.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
June58.1°F (14.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
July65.5°F (18.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
August65.7°F (18.7°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
September60.1°F (15.6°C)Light RainMostly SunnyHighSlightly High
October50.9°F (10.5°C)Light RainMostly SunnyAverageAverage
November41.0°F (5.0°C)Light RainMostly CloudyAverageAverage
December32.7°F (0.4°C)Light RainMostly CloudyLowSlightly Low

What is the best area to stay in Hampton?
The best area to stay in Hampton, Nova Scotia, is along the scenic coastal route near Hampton Beach and the surrounding rural landscape.

Hampton Beach is the primary point of interest, offering direct access to the Bay of Fundy. The area is characterised by its rugged coastline, dramatic tides, and the iconic Hampton Lighthouse. Accommodation here often provides stunning ocean views and a peaceful setting, ideal for those looking to unwind.

Couples looking for a tranquil escape will find the area around Hampton Beach perfect. You can enjoy long walks along the shore, explore the rock formations exposed at low tide, or simply relax and watch the sunset over the Bay of Fundy. It's a wonderful spot for quiet contemplation and enjoying nature's beauty.

For families, staying slightly inland but still within easy reach of Hampton Beach offers a good balance. Properties here might provide more space and amenities, with opportunities for exploring local farms or enjoying the rural setting.
